The trees are really pretty in real life. They are stamped with the image from Peaceful Pines (very similar to the new In the Pines) in Versamark and embossed with Shimmery White EP. It is perfect for a sparkly snow effect! The die cut Peace is also shimmery as is Diamond Glimmer paper. So now this first Christmas card for 2020 is complete.

I've had the Window Box Thinlits in my craft collection for a rather long time and now they've come in handy for a Just Add Ink challenge! They make a good sized box - quite big and deep - and the die set comes with a few different dies to use for decoration too.




These particular boxes will come in handy to gift a few Body Butter gifts that I have been making lately - the 100ml containers fill them perfectly 😊


As you can see, I've used the same layout to decorate each box to keep it simple - a combination of new and older framlets and some of the lovely Christmas release papers.

Along with the card are a few little gifts with mainly the same photo - my first attempts at using Waterslide Decal Paper.  The process is simple but not always so in practice so I have a couple of hints for you.


I found that one coat of Clear Acrylic spray wasn't quite strong enough to prevent the images from cracking on transfer - especially on the mug. Other sites I found suggested up to 3 sprays and I'd recommend that too if your object isn't flat like the tile coasters. After they are dry, you can coat with more acrylic to make it all shiny and smooth and heat resistant in the case of the coasters. Be aware though in the case of mugs and glasses that it's not dishwasher safe.
